Beachscape, contemporary home, views across to the sea, dog friendly, free wifi
Tastefully redecorated for the 2020 season, end of terrace holiday home based on Rainbows End Park in Bacton. It sleeps four in two bedrooms, has an open plan living and dining room and is pet friendly too. The property is decorated in blues, greens and soft greys taking in the colours of nature around and is fully tiled throughout. Come here to relax and enjoy the sea air, but there are so many gems to discover within Norfolk that you are just a short drive away from discovering. Nearby are Happisburgh Lighthouse and East Ruston Gardens, travel a little further to enjoy Cromer Pier, Bewilderwood, Amazona Zoo, National Trust properties, Steam Railways, the Norfolk Broads; there is a wealth of places to explore whilst on holiday. If you can drag yourself away from the beach that is!

Why they chose this property
Bacton is a small unassuming village, but the beauty of it is there is currently no public access to most of the beaches. Therefore it really is like a private oasis of peace and quiet even in the busy summer season. Beachscape is based on Rainbows End Park, which has no facilities, simply the sea and beach on its doorstep! I have lots more information and photos on my website.
What makes this property unique
Arriving in this part of rural Norfolk, is a little like stepping back in time; life is slower paced, the locals are friendly and you can breathe in beautiful clean sea air! The property is very well placed for exploring much of Norfolk. Travel up and down the coast enjoying the charms of the many seaside villages, take a day boat out and stop for lunch within the Norfolk Broads, or for big city life, take a trip into the beautiful city of Norwich, just 30/40 minutes away.
